Requisition ID: 41609 Job DescriptionLocation: Wisconsin Rapids, WI (Fry Facility)Schedule: Mon-Fri Evening Shift?About the roleMcCain Foods is accepting applications for a Health & Safety Coordinator at the Wisconsin Rapids, WI plant. This role supports the development and execution of the plant’s health, safety, and security agenda, focusing on continuous improvement, injury prevention, regulatory compliance, and employee training. The position assists in audits, inspections, incident investigations, and maintaining OSHA/OH&S programs to ensure a safe and compliant work environment. What you’ll be doingConduct daily compliance activities, KES inspections, and health & safety audits.Support incident investigations, root-cause analysis, and corrective action planning.Maintain OSHA/OH&S programs, documentation, and required annual reviews.Analyze safety data to identify trends, training needs, and improvement opportunities.Deliver health & safety training and collaborate with leadership and safety committees. What you’ll need to be successfulAssociate or Bachelor’s degree required; safety certifications (CSP, ASP, etc.) preferred.Minimum 3 years of health & safety experience required; ISO systems experience a plus.Strong analytical, problem-solving, and documentation skills.Ability to work independently and collaboratively with cross-functional teams.Proficiency in Microsoft Office and ability to learn EMIS platforms (e.g., Intelex). Physical DemandsRegular walking and movement throughout the facility during inspections.Occasional bending, kneeling, climbing, or accessing elevated areas.Ability to lift up to 50 lbs as needed for safety evaluations.Extended periods of computer work for reporting and documentation.Comfort working in a fast-paced manufacturing environment.
